      <description>&lt;P&gt;The basic process for debugging a query is to start with the text before the first pipe and run it by itself to verify the results are expected.&amp;nbsp; Add one pipe at a time until the query breaks.&amp;nbsp; Then you know where to focus your efforts.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Subsearches should be run by themselves.&amp;nbsp; Add &lt;FONT face="courier new,courier"&gt;| format&lt;/FONT&gt; on the end (if not already present) to see what the subsearch will pass to the main search.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I suspect the &lt;FONT face="courier new,courier"&gt;inputlookup&lt;/FONT&gt; subsearches need &lt;FONT face="courier new,courier"&gt;| format&lt;/FONT&gt; added to them.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
